QN胶囊对小鼠和大鼠脑缺血的保护作用  被引量:1

Protective effects of QN capsules on cerebral ischemia in mice and rats

摘  要:目的探讨QN胶囊对小鼠和大鼠脑缺血损伤的保护作用及机制。方法采用小鼠密闭缺氧实验,观察QN胶囊对小鼠存活时间的影响;结扎小鼠双侧颈总动脉及迷走神经造成急性脑缺血,观察QN胶囊对小鼠存活时间的影响;选用Wistar健康大白鼠,采用急性不完全性脑缺血再灌注模型,观察QN胶囊对大鼠脑含水量、脑指数、脑毛细血管通透性、组织形态学、脑组织中的超氧化物歧化酶(SOD)、丙二醛(MDA)、谷胱甘肽过氧化物酶(GSH Px)、一氧化氮(NO)含量的影响。结果QN胶囊可延长缺氧小鼠和急性脑缺血小鼠的存活时间;可显著降低脑缺血再灌注模型大鼠的脑含水量、脑指数、脑毛细血管通透性及脑组织中的MDA和NO的含量;显著升高SOD和GSHPx的活性。结论QN胶囊对脑缺血及再灌注损伤有保护作用。Objective To study the protective effects of QN capsules which was composed of Rhizoma Chuanxiong, Radix Angelicae Sinensis, Radix Rehmanniae Preparate and the others on cerebral ischemia in mice and rats. Methods Anoxia was produced by close hypoxia in mice, the surviving times were detected. Acute cerebral ischemia was produced by the occlusion of bilateral common carotid arteries with vague nerves of mice and the surviving times were also detected. The contents of cerebral water, the cerebral index, the brain vascular permeability, pathological examination, the contents of brain tissue malondialdehyde (MDA) and plasma nitric oxide(NO), the activities of superoxide dismutase(SOD) and GSH-peroxidase (GSH-px)were detected using the models of acute incomplete brain ischemia reperfusion in rats. Results QN capsules could significantly prolong the survival time of hypoxic mice and the mice with acute cerebral ischemia. QN capsules could significantly decrease the contents of cerebral water, the cerebral index, the brain vascular permeability, the MDA contents of brain tissue and NO content of plasma and improve the activities of SOD and GSH-px during acute incomplete brain ischemia reperfusion in rats. Conclusions QN capsules has a protective effect on cerebral ischemia and ischemia-reperfusion.
